Output bab2c840a0224f7dad09df8bcd9f484ee87d86817ba6cf457a3ef52e4e0fa004:63

value
575761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faf21d33514ad29e6462d99b3809d37336204f9f OP_EQUAL
address
3QZttt5VTzw1BqFRUN4zc3AafSE8HbbMAT
transaction
bab2c840a0224f7dad09df8bcd9f484ee87d86817ba6cf457a3ef52e4e0fa004
spent
true